College Fair and STEM - Boys And Girls Club of Hudson County

 

April 21, 2018 / Jersey City, NJ

The 2nd Annual College Fair was held at Boys & Girls Club of Hudson County on Saturday. Youth and parents were able to meet representatives from Howard University, University of Maryland, Fairleigh Dickinson, Ithaca College, and so many more.

BITE also hosted its Maker's Day to help it be a fun-filled, informative day. There were also workshops on financial aid and an expert panel on college readiness and preparation.
